The Extended Project Qualification aims to inspire, enthuse and motivate learners by providing them with the skills that Higher Education institutions look for through the encouragement of independent study. This gives students the freedom to work on their way to complete a project based either on a subject, they are studying or in an area of personal interest. At Dyke House Academy Sixth Form we allow every student to complete the Extended Project qualification. This is delivered as an independent research project in a topic of the student’s choice and all students are supported by a teacher acting as their project supervisor. The qualification is suitable for developing transferable skills such as planning, research, data analysis and evaluation as part of either an academic or vocational curriculum, through the management of a skills-based assessed assignment.
